I am just getting started working on a Java Struts Hibernate based Web App on Eclipse.

I have installed Eclipse (Helios) for Java EE developers for linux.

While going through an Action Class SampleProjectAction.java, I find that that words ActionForward, ActionMapping, ActionForm, HttpServletRequest, HttpServletResponse, Exception are not highlighted in a different font/color.

public class SampleProjectAction extends Action {

  public ActionForward execute(ActionMapping mapping, ActionForm form,
                                 HttpServletRequest request, 
                                   HttpServletResponse response) throws Exception {

Does that mean Eclipse is not able to recognize my Web App project?

Do I need to install any additional plugins for Java, Struts, Hibernate OR

any additonal jar files are needed?

    Syntax highlighting is only based on Java parsed syntax, it has nothing to do with recognized frameworks or jars. If the jar is missing, you’ll have a compilation error because the compiler won’t be able to find a class (example ActionMapping )

    BTW: “Exception” is not a Struts class, it’s from core Java.

    BTW2: This is not Struts2, but Struts (1), they are totally different frameworks.
